Comparing the alternatives fairly
Put each alternative side by side on the points that decide success: IP source and proxy type, location coverage, rotation control, billing unit and support quality. A provider only counts as a real alternative if it covers your core need at least as well — ideally for clearly better value.
Reading the headline price correctly
With proxy seller, the advertised figure rarely tells the whole story. Providers meter usage differently — by bandwidth, by IP, by port or by request — so two quotes that look alike can behave very differently as your traffic grows. Translate every offer into the unit that matches how you actually work before comparing a single number.

What to compare before buying
Before you settle on any provider for proxy seller, run a quick side-by-side on the points that actually decide value:
- Trial, refund and minimum spend — a small starter plan or trial is the cheapest way to confirm a provider works before scaling.
- Proxy type and IP source — residential, ISP, mobile or datacenter each carry a different price and a different level of trust on strict sites.
- Rotation and session control — whether you can hold a sticky session or cycle IPs on demand changes how well a plan fits your task.
- Concurrency and limits — thread caps and fair-use rules can quietly throttle a plan that looked generous on paper.
- Location coverage — pay for the countries and regions you genuinely target, not a long list you will never touch.
